I have 3 V4 compacts.... Following. Would love info on the built in programs. Was running coral color growth, now just changed to just coral color which is a little more intense

The "increased coral growth" and "maintaining fast growth" will give you 100% on all channels with the latter be the longest running at 100% by about 2 hrs. Maybe work your way there. Coral color, coral color plus growth, increased coral growth and then maintaining fast growth.

I’ve been running the coral growth program since I got my v4 9 months ago. The only change was to extend channel 3 (the uv lights) a little longer for a moonlight effect.

I was coming from a sbreef blackbox with a lot of royal blues and the blue on the orphek is a lot different, almost a windex color. I will say the transition period from full lights to uv’s is my favorite time as the fluorescence on the v4 are amazing.

Can’t wait to see the results of the different channels. I like 100% as it actually looks decent unlike a lot of lights where it’s not enough blue.
